Position Summary Under the direct supervision of the Assistant Director of Facilities Services, the Carpenter performs skilled carpentry work across campus facilities. This includes classrooms, residences, dining facilities, laboratories, athletic facilities, and other school-owned properties. The role requires the ability to construct, repair, and maintain structural and finish elements in accordance with applicable trade standards and regulatory requirements. The Carpenter supports a safe, functional, and well-maintained campus environment and may be required to respond to emergency situations.

Responsibilities

  • Perform all aspects of carpentry work including repairs, modifications, and new construction such as furniture, walls, cabinetry, kitchens, windows, and related building components.
  • Perform routine preventative maintenance on tools, equipment, and building systems associated with carpentry work.
  • Maintain and repair campus lock systems.
  • Perform landscape-related construction projects as needed.
  • Maintain cleanliness and organization of maintenance areas, mechanical rooms, and job sites.
  • Assist with maintenance and safe operation of carpentry vehicles, tools, and equipment.
  • Read and interpret complex blueprints, sketches, and schematics.
  • Manage and complete work orders in a timely and professional manner.
  • Estimate time and materials for projects while maintaining quality control standards.
  • Respond to emergency maintenance calls as needed.
  • Assist other Facilities team members with general maintenance duties.
  • Perform all other duties as assigned or required.
